Key Terms and Vocabulary

1. Sustainability: Sustainability refers to meeting the needs of the present without compromising the ability of future generations to meet their own needs. In facilities services, sustainability involves implementing practices that minimize environmental impact, conserve resources, and support long-term viability.

2. Green Building: Green buildings are structures that are designed, built, operated, and maintained in an environmentally responsible and resource-efficient manner. They focus on energy efficiency, water conservation, waste reduction, and indoor air quality.

3. LEED Certification: Leadership in Energy and Environmental Design (LEED) certification is a globally recognized rating system for green buildings. It provides a framework for designing, constructing, operating, and maintaining sustainable buildings.

4. Energy Efficiency: Energy efficiency refers to using less energy to perform the same tasks, resulting in reduced energy consumption and lower operating costs. In facilities services, energy-efficient practices include using energy-saving equipment, optimizing building systems, and implementing energy management strategies.

5. Renewable Energy: Renewable energy is energy that is derived from natural resources that are replenished on a human timescale, such as sunlight, wind, and geothermal heat. Incorporating renewable energy sources in facilities services helps reduce reliance on fossil fuels and lower carbon emissions.

6. Water Conservation: Water conservation involves reducing water usage, minimizing water waste, and promoting efficient water management practices. In facilities services, water conservation measures include installing water-saving fixtures, implementing recycling systems, and optimizing irrigation systems.

7. Waste Management: Waste management focuses on reducing, reusing, and recycling waste to minimize environmental impact and promote sustainable practices. In facilities services, waste management strategies include implementing recycling programs, composting organic waste, and reducing single-use items.

8. Carbon Footprint: A carbon footprint is the total amount of greenhouse gases, particularly carbon dioxide, emitted directly or indirectly by human activities. Measuring and reducing the carbon footprint of facilities services is crucial for mitigating climate change and promoting sustainability.

9. Life Cycle Assessment (LCA): Life cycle assessment is a tool used to evaluate the environmental impacts of a product, process, or service throughout its entire life cycle, from raw material extraction to disposal. Conducting LCAs helps identify opportunities for reducing environmental impacts and improving sustainability.

10. Sustainable Procurement: Sustainable procurement involves purchasing goods and services that have a reduced environmental impact, support social responsibility, and promote economic viability. In facilities services, sustainable procurement practices include sourcing eco-friendly products, supporting local suppliers, and considering ethical considerations.

11. Green Cleaning: Green cleaning refers to using environmentally friendly cleaning products and practices that promote indoor air quality, protect health, and minimize environmental impact. Adopting green cleaning practices in facilities services improves occupant well-being and supports sustainability goals.

12. Occupant Engagement: Occupant engagement involves educating and involving building occupants in sustainable practices to promote awareness, behavior change, and participation in sustainability initiatives. Engaging occupants in facilities services is essential for fostering a culture of sustainability and achieving environmental goals.

13. Energy Management System (EMS): An energy management system is a software-based tool used to monitor, control, and optimize energy usage in buildings. EMSs help track energy consumption, identify inefficiencies, and implement energy-saving measures to improve building performance and reduce costs.

14. Facility Condition Assessment: A facility condition assessment is a process that evaluates the physical condition, functionality, and maintenance needs of a facility. Conducting regular assessments in facilities services helps identify maintenance priorities, plan for upgrades, and ensure the long-term sustainability of buildings.

15. Resilient Infrastructure: Resilient infrastructure is designed to withstand and recover from natural disasters, climate change impacts, and other disruptions while maintaining functionality and supporting community resilience. Building resilient infrastructure in facilities services is essential for ensuring continuity of operations and minimizing risks.

16. Environmental Certification: Environmental certifications are third-party certifications that recognize buildings or organizations for meeting specific environmental performance criteria. Achieving environmental certifications in facilities services, such as LEED or BREEAM, demonstrates a commitment to sustainability and environmental stewardship.

17. Smart Building Technology: Smart building technology uses sensors, data analytics, and automation to optimize building operations, enhance efficiency, and improve occupant comfort. Implementing smart building technology in facilities services enables real-time monitoring, predictive maintenance, and energy savings.

18. Facility Management Software: Facility management software is a digital tool used to manage and streamline facilities operations, maintenance, and resources. Using facility management software in facilities services helps centralize information, improve workflow efficiency, and support data-driven decision-making.

19. Energy Star: Energy Star is a program by the U.S. Environmental Protection Agency that promotes energy efficiency and sustainability in buildings and appliances. Energy Star certification signifies that a building meets strict energy performance criteria and operates efficiently.

20. Green Roof: A green roof is a vegetative layer planted on the rooftop of a building to provide insulation, reduce stormwater runoff, improve air quality, and enhance biodiversity. Installing green roofs in facilities services helps mitigate urban heat island effect, lower energy consumption, and support sustainable urban development.

Practical Applications

Understanding and applying the key terms and vocabulary related to sustainability practices in facilities services is essential for implementing sustainable initiatives and achieving environmental goals. Here are some practical applications of these concepts:

1. Implementing energy-efficient lighting systems to reduce electricity consumption and lower operating costs. 2. Conducting a water audit to identify water-saving opportunities and optimize water usage in facilities. 3. Establishing a waste management program to reduce waste generation, increase recycling rates, and minimize landfill disposal. 4. Retrofitting buildings with energy-saving technologies, such as HVAC controls, insulation, and window upgrades. 5. Engaging building occupants through sustainability education, green events, and behavior change campaigns. 6. Monitoring energy consumption and performance metrics using energy management software to identify inefficiencies and track progress. 7. Collaborating with suppliers to source sustainable products, reduce environmental impact, and promote social responsibility. 8. Integrating green cleaning practices, such as using eco-friendly products and equipment, to improve indoor air quality and occupant health. 9. Investing in renewable energy sources, such as solar panels or wind turbines, to reduce carbon emissions and promote clean energy. 10. Participating in environmental certification programs, such as LEED or Energy Star, to demonstrate commitment to sustainability and benchmark performance.

Challenges

While implementing sustainability practices in facilities services offers numerous benefits, there are also challenges that organizations may face. Some common challenges include:

1. Initial Costs: Investing in sustainable technologies and initiatives may require upfront capital investment, which can be a barrier for organizations with limited resources. 2. Behavior Change: Encouraging occupants to adopt sustainable practices and change behaviors can be challenging and require ongoing education and engagement efforts. 3. Performance Monitoring: Effectively tracking and measuring the impact of sustainability initiatives requires data collection, analysis, and reporting systems, which can be complex and time-consuming. 4. Regulatory Compliance: Keeping up with evolving environmental regulations and standards may pose challenges for facilities managers in maintaining compliance and meeting requirements. 5. Stakeholder Engagement: Engaging stakeholders, including occupants, suppliers, and community members, in sustainability initiatives requires effective communication, collaboration, and alignment of goals. 6. Technological Integration: Implementing smart building technologies, energy management systems, and facility management software may require expertise, training, and integration with existing systems. 7. Maintenance and Upkeep: Ensuring the long-term sustainability of facilities requires ongoing maintenance, upgrades, and monitoring to address wear and tear, equipment failures, and performance issues. 8. Resilience Planning: Building resilient infrastructure to withstand climate change impacts, natural disasters, and disruptions requires proactive planning, risk assessment, and investment in mitigation measures. 9. Supply Chain Management: Sourcing sustainable products, materials, and services from ethical suppliers while maintaining quality, cost-effectiveness, and reliability can be a challenge for facilities managers. 10. Cultural Shift: Fostering a culture of sustainability, innovation, and continuous improvement within an organization requires leadership commitment, employee engagement, and organizational change management strategies.
